AI can quietly wreck a store that was working fine
AI tools promise to save you time, and sometimes they do. The trouble is what happens when one is pointed at a live store by someone who can't see what it's changing underneath. Copy gets rewritten in the wrong spelling. Headings get injected in ways Google never reads. Bad data flows into Merchant Centre and puts your Ads account at risk. None of it announces itself. You notice weeks later when the traffic report turns the wrong way. The damage is almost always fixable. The mistake most owners make is piling more changes on top to try to claw it back, which only buries the original cause deeper. The right first move is to stop and diagnose.

How can you tell if AI has damaged your store?
The quickest test is timing. If your rankings or impressions started sliding around the same date you added an AI tool, and there was no wider Google update to explain it, the tool is your prime suspect. Other tell-tale signs include copy that has switched to American spelling, headings that look different on the page than they do in the source code, and a tool dashboard full of green ticks while your traffic keeps falling.

How much of the damage can be undone?
Most of it, in my experience, though it depends on what was changed and whether you have backups. Changes applied through an app usually reverse when it’s removed. Changes written into your content, theme or feed need identifying and correcting one by one. The sooner it’s looked at, the cleaner the recovery.
How do you know it was AI and not a Google update?
I check the dates. If your drop lines up with a known Google update, that’s the likely cause and we treat it differently. If it lines up with the day you added an AI tool while the wider results stayed stable, the tool is the prime suspect. The diagnosis rules one out before blaming the other.
How long does a rescue take?
It varies with the extent of the damage. A single bad change can be a day. A series of compounding changes across a large catalogue takes longer. I’ll give you an honest scope after the initial diagnosis rather than a number plucked from the air.
Do I need to stop using the tool completely?
Not always. Plenty of AI tools are useful once they’re set up properly and supervised. Part of the job is working out whether to remove it, reconfigure it, or keep it with tighter controls.
